The results were revealed in the Derby Telegraph alongside all finalists in the prestigious annual awards. The Not-for-Profit category celebrates the best of the county’s many not-for-profit organisations that make a difference to the community.
Treetops, which has 158 employees and over 600 volunteers, has been providing nursing care and emotional support for adults and their families across Derbyshire and Nottinghamshire for over 30 years.
Good to be recognised within the community
Treetops chief executive, George Cameron, said:
“I am delighted that Treetops Hospice Care has been shortlisted in the Not for Profit category of the prestigious Derby Telegraph Business Awards. It is good to be recognised within the community we serve and look forward to the awards ceremony on Wednesday 13 June when the results are revealed.”
Every year, the local newspaper runs the Business Awards to identify the cream of the city and county’s businesses, including local not-for-profit organisations and charities. This year, the Not-for-Profit Award category has been sponsored by Sellick Partnership.
Earlier this year, Treetops was ranked 6th in the top ten of the 100 ‘Best Not-for-Profit Organisations to Work For’ by the Sunday Times for the second year running.
Treetops Hospice Care services include Support and Information, a Day Care Unit, Hospice at Home nurses and Therapeutic Services including counselling, art therapy and complementary therapy.
